Example 4: Analyze the Details of a Signal

Noise is very common inside most of the electronic signal. To find out what's inside
the noise and reduce the level of noise is very important function our oscilloscope is
capable to offer.

Noise Analysis

The level of noise sometime indicates a failure of electronic circuit. The Peak Detect
functions acts an important role to help you to find out the details of these noise. Here
is how we do it:

(1) Press the Acquire button to display the Acquire menu.

(2) Press the H1 button to display ACQU Mode menu.

(3) Press the F2 button to choose Peak detect.

The signal displayed on the screen containing some noise, by turning on Peak Detect
function and changing time base to slow down the incoming signal, any peaks or burr
would be detected by the function (see Figure 7-4).

Figure 7-4 Signal with Noises
